Re: layer - Parallex-1200 px
When you use Parallax effect in the background of layer, it is going to resize the image to 'cover' the entire background. This way as you scroll you will part of the image in the layer from top to bottom. If it was exactly the same size as the layer, then there is no way for the image to parallax. If your image is smaller than the browser it will scale it bigger which is why you are only seeing a portion.
